Yes, your son has made some slight improvement. His Cephalic Ratio, which

measures the brachy, has gone from 92% (13.1/14.3) down to 90% (13.1/14.5).

While the width of his head has stayed the same the length has improved

which is what you want to see. His plagio was mild to begin with - 3 mm

(14.4-14.1) and that has gone down to 1 mm (14.6/14.5) which is great!

What type of band is in? How long has he been in it? The numbers

are going in the right direction so I'm sure that you'll continue to see

some good improvement.
